All the stars showed up in their best and most daring looks for the 2021 Met Gala. Here are our top picks for best dressed.

Considered as fashion’s biggest night out, the stars truly went all out for their fashion looks at the 2021 Met Gala. With the theme “In America: A Lexicon of Fashion,” the red carpet looks ranged from Old Hollywood to camp to everything in between. However, there are some stars who truly caught our attention, and in the best way.

Here are our best dressed picks at this year’s Met Gala:

Billie Eilish

First on our list is co-chair for this year’s Met Gala, Billie Eilish. Known for her oversized ensembles, the singer turned heads as she walked the red carpet in a gorgeous ball gown by Oscar de la Renta. Matched with her blonde bob and dark black eyeliner look, Billie Eilish is giving Marilyn Monroe a run for her money.

Karlie Kloss

While many stars wore red to this year’s Met Gala, it was Karlie Kloss who caught our attention. She donned a Carolina Herrera dress that featured rose-shaped ruffles that went all the way to her sleeves and a long train. Completed with her rose clutch, the model is truly the lady in red for this year’s gala.

Iman

Did someone say show-stopping? Well, Iman certainly got the memo! Wearing a golden feathered ensemble by Harris Reed in collaboration with Dolce & Gabbana, the model definitely has one of the most eye-catching looks at this year’s Met Gala.

Kendall Jenner

Wearing a gem-embellished sheer dress, Kendall Jenner looked like a total stunner at this year’s Gala. Inspired by Audrey Hepburn in My Fair Lady, the Givenchy dress had rhinestones cascading from her shoulders, and featured sheer gloves. The model also wore a diamond collar to complete her glamorous look.

Emily Blunt

Emily Blunt is giving us some goddess vibes with her 2021 Met Gala look! Wearing a custom Miu Miu dress, the actress stunned in sparkly silver. She added a white cape and a star-studded headpiece that completed her look.

Rihanna

Is a Met Gala best dressed list really a list without Rihanna? The much awaited arrival of the talented multi-hyphenate definitely did not disappoint all the fashion lovers. Wearing a black Balenciaga ensemble, Rihanna showed why she’s the queen of the red carpet. Her look was completed by jewelry from Telma West and a Tyler Ellis bag.

Zoe Kravitz

Zoe Kravitz has taken naked dress to the next level. She wore a bejeweled mesh Yves Saint Laurent dress to the red carpet, and landed herself in our best dressed list. The barely-there dress is designed with interlocking YSL logos that she paired with a—of course—a barely-there bra and sparkly lingerie.

Cynthia Erivo

Donning a Moschino dress, award winning star Cynthia Erivo is serving major fashion looks at this year’s Met Gala. She wore a cream colored top that covered her chest, and matched it with a long skirt. Her look was completed with some eye-catching diamond jewelry by Roberto Coin, and her diamond covered nails.

Carey Mulligan

Pretty in pink! Opting for a Barbie pink gown and cape from Valentino, Carey Mulligan looked gorgeous as she walked the Met Gala red carpet alongside Whoopi Goldberg and designer Pier Paolo Piccioli. The actress gave off old Hollywood vibes with her fringe neatly swept to the side with her ponytail.

Anna Wintour

Last on our list is Vogue Editor-in-Chief Anna Wintour. She’s definitely had some major fashion looks throughout the years, and this year was no different. The fashion icon donned a floral Oscar de la Renta gown lined with ruffles and a ruffled train. Florals for fall? A resounding YES.
